Makoto Ono (小野 誠 Ono Makoto) is a Japanese-Brazilian artist and illustrator, whose Transformers output has included work for Dreamwave, 3H, and Fun Publications. He has worked as an illustrator on the Brazilian magazines Animation Invaders and Dicas e Truques para Playstation (Tips and Cheats for Playstation).

He refers to himself as "Makotron" and sometimes makes self-portraits carrying Megatron's fusion cannon or using the Decepticon insignia. He's got lots and lots of Transformers toys, and even though he looks like a yakuza hitman, he's a pretty decent guy.
